2022 NFL Draft: Saints appear to have mortgaged future in trade with Eagles to win now

The New Orleans Saints were aggressive in trading for an additional first-round selection in the 2022 NFL Draft. Philadelphia is sending the No. 16 overall and No. 19 overall selections in the 2022 NFL Draft to New Orleans in exchange for No. 18 overall, No. 101 overall, No. 237 overall, a 2023 first-round pick and a 2024 second-round pick, both teams announced Monday afternoon. The Eagles are also sending the No. 194 overall pick to the Saints. 

There have been a number of rumors surrounding the Saints’ reasoning behind the trade. It was suggested that they wanted to get ahead of Los Angeles to draft an offensive tackle. The trade was made more than three weeks before the start of the 2022 NFL Draft. The Chargers could trade with the same Eagles organization at No. 15 overall to get back ahead of the Saints.
